New Delhi, Oct 20 (NationPress) On Monday, Union Ministers conveyed their warm Diwali wishes to the people of India, referring to this festival of lights as a representation of the triumph of light over darkness.
Diwali embodies the spiritual victory of Dharma over Adharma, light over darkness, good over evil, and knowledge over ignorance.
This joyous occasion is celebrated with immense zeal across the nation, where individuals illuminate their homes with diyas and candles while offering prayers to Lord Lakshmi.
In a message shared on the social media platform X, Union Minister of Commerce and Industry Piyush Goyal expressed, “Heartfelt Diwali greetings to all fellow citizens!”
“May this sacred festival, symbolizing the victory of light over darkness and truth over untruth, usher happiness, prosperity, health, and renewed energy into our lives,” he added.
Union Minister of Petroleum and Natural Gas Hardeep Singh Puri wished citizens joy and prosperity.
“Heartiest congratulations and best wishes to everyone on this sacred festival of Diwali, a symbol of the triumph of light over darkness, truth over untruth, and righteousness over unrighteousness. May this festival of light bring happiness and prosperity to all; that is my wish,” Puri stated.
Union Minister for Food and Civil Supplies Pralhad Joshi called for strengthening societal bonds of harmony.
“Heartfelt greetings to all on the auspicious occasion of #Diwali. May the festival bring peace, prosperity, and positivity into every home, and strengthen the bonds of harmony in our society,” the Minister remarked.

Union Parliamentary Affairs and Minority Affairs Minister Kiren Rijiju also extended greetings on the occasion of Diwali, wishing love, peace, and harmony across the nation.
“To all my fellow citizens, Happy Diwali! May the divine glow of diyas bring warmth, happiness, and success to every home. May this festival inspire us to spread love, peace, and harmony across our nation,” Rijiju posted on X.
Earlier, President Droupadi Murmu and Prime Minister Narendra Modi also extended Diwali greetings to the nation, wishing happiness and prosperity for all.
